Kikkeri is a small town in Krishnarajapete, Mandya district of Karnataka state, India.

People from Kikkeri
- K. S. Narasimhaswamy, an Indian poet in the Kannada language.[1]
- K. S. L. Swamy, a renowned film maker in the Kannada Film Industry.[2]
